Output 66e1b1e7c872ea22cda2821f62ad9d2dcb11e75d0eaf42b99c97b1fad8f4499f:1

value
587610752
script pubkey
OP_0 OP_PUSHBYTES_20 e1e6daead02f4a30e2af5ebc6d9d6d6c020f8d69
address
bc1qu8nd46ks9a9rpc40t67xm8tddspqlrtffaj2vl
transaction
66e1b1e7c872ea22cda2821f62ad9d2dcb11e75d0eaf42b99c97b1fad8f4499f
spent
true